Láujar -Alpujarra
High altitude vineyards
In our Protected Geographical Indication, we cultivate varieties such as the red grapes Tempranillo, Syrah, and Merlot, and the white grapes Macabeo and Jaén Blanco (native to the area). Sheltered by high peaks, such as the Sierra de Gádor, Sierra de Almirez, and Sierra Nevada mountain ranges, the climate is determined by snowfall and strong winds in winter and adequate sun exposure for the grapes, with mists and mild nighttime temperatures in summer. Cultivation practices are very gentle on the vines, using organic fertilizers and minimal preventative treatments (only sulfur), without resorting to pesticides or herbicides. However, they are also demanding, requiring several tillage operations, green pruning, and manual harvesting of the grapes.
The small parcels are concentrated within a 5 km radius. In the Andarax Valley, the soils are ideal, being mainly clay and silt, which allow us to have water reserves in an area of low yields. This allows us to achieve excellent grape ripening parameters, with a high content of polyphenols.
Vineyards
Among our nearly 40 hectares of vineyards, we find fully adapted varieties such as Tamranillo, Syrah, Merlot and Macabeo, in red wines. In whites Macebeo, Viognier or Jaén Blanco (native to the area).

Jancos
954 m altitude
From Barranco del Conejo to Cortijo la Quinta.
On the southern slope bordering the Sierra de Gádor and facing north, we find more clayey or light-colored soils, with greater water retention. Ideal for red grape varieties.

El Llano
935-950 m altitude
Includes the hills of Moralillo and La Caleta.
On the north face, bordering the Sierra del Almirez and facing south, we find soils mixed with clay and silt, which drain more water. Ideal for white grape varieties or red grapes for rosé.

Mayones
1189 m altitude
On the border of Alcolea and Láujar, behind Santo Domingo hill.
On the southern slope, in the heart of the Sierra de Gádor and facing south, we find clay soils with a higher mineral content. Only Tempranillo and Syrah grapes are cultivated.
